• Where I am. Modifying this preference for a personal status is not supported in this
version. This preference identifies the phone to which your incoming calls will be
sent when this personal status is active. The default Where I Am location is your
phone, or your forwarding number if your calls are forwarded.
•
Taking calls. Specifies whether you want calls to ring through to your phone or not
when this personal status is active.
•
Yes (use my routing list). Incoming calls follow your active routing list, which
usually includes ringing your phone.
•
No (use only my final action). Incoming calls are sent directly to the final
action on your active routing list, which by default is your voicemail.
Note: You can modify this setting only for the personal statuses In a Meeting, Out
of the Office, and On Vacation.
•
Queue calls. Modifying this preference for a personal status is not supported in this
version. This preference is displayed only if you are an agent in a Contact Center
queue. Specifies whether queue calls are sent to your phone when this personal
status is active.
•
Yes. Marks you as available to take queue calls, and while this personal status
is active you can receive calls from all queues for which you are signed in.
•
No. Marks you as not available to take queue calls.
Note:
Queue calls is always set to Yes for Available (Queue Only) and Available
(Non-Queue), and to No for all other statuses.
•
Routing List. Select the routing list that your calls will follow when this personal
status is active. To create a new routing list, click , or press ALT+click to edit the
selected routing list. For more about routing lists, see “Using routing lists” on
page 9-5.
•
Greeting. Modifying this preference for a personal status is not supported in this
version. For more about greetings, see “Managing voicemail greetings” on
page 7-23.
3. Click
OK to save your changes.
